Biodegradable Sunscreen
Biodegradable sunscreen is a great benefit to both the wearer and the environment. Biodegradable is a term that means the products components can separate and integrate into the environment without causing harm to the local ecosystem. A good example of the opposite of this is synthetic plastics, which take thousands of years to eventually fall apart and are unhealthy for almost any environment. For sun block this is especially important as people usually slather themselves almost completely when they head to the beach or outdoors and then touch wildlife or dive into local water systems. Here the sun block rubs off and ends up back in the environment where it can cause significant harm, especially if it contains harsh or very resilient synthetic chemicals.
Instead, a biodegradable line of sun block will rub off and move back into the environment safely. This by no means implies that sun block could be just dumped into a local river, but it does mean that the little bit of lotion that does leave the body while in the water will not be harmful and will eventually work its way out of the ecosystem safely.
This is especially important as many natural areas that people frequent are becoming more and more sensitive to chemical agents. Imagine a beach with hundreds of people on it. Though, the little bit of sun block that comes off one body isn’t much, in total it adds up to a very large amount that can easily alter the balance and health of the local environment.
